The Roadmap

Your month-by-month planning timeline.

Whichever package you choose, this is the rhythm we plan to — booked in the right order, nothing left to the last minute.

12+ Months Out

Vision, budget, and venue

We build your master budget, lock a guest-count range, and tour Colorado venues together — from Denver ballrooms to mountain lodges in Vail and Aspen. Booking the venue first sets every other date.

9–11 Months

Anchor vendors

Photographer, caterer, and band or DJ book out first in the Colorado season. We shortlist, schedule tastings, and review every contract before you sign.

6–8 Months

Design comes to life

Palette, florals, rentals, and stationery. We build your design board, place the save-the-dates, and finalize your florist and rental order.

3–5 Months

The details

Menu tasting, cake, hair and makeup trials, transportation, and room blocks for out-of-town guests heading into the mountains. Invitations go out around the four-month mark.

6–8 Weeks

Confirm and finalize

Final headcount, seating chart, and the 40-page day-of timeline. We reconfirm every vendor and pre-walk your venue so nothing is a surprise.

Wedding Week

We take the wheel

Rehearsal direction, welcome-bag drop, and a final weather check for mountain ceremonies. On the day, your Summit & Veil team arrives first and leaves last — you just get married.

How far in advance should we book a wedding planner in Colorado?

For a full-service Colorado wedding, most couples book us 12 to 16 months out — peak mountain venues in Vail, Aspen, and Estes Park fill their Saturdays more than a year ahead. For The Elopement or a day-of–style Signature engagement, three to six months is usually enough, though we take a limited number of weddings each season, so earlier is always safer.

Are your prices the total cost of our wedding?

No — our package price is the planning fee for Summit & Veil’s time and team. The “typical all-in” ranges next to each tier are what couples usually spend across their entire wedding, including venue, catering, florals, and photography. We build and track your full budget so there are no surprises, and we’ll happily flag where couples with your guest count tend to over- or under-spend.
